I tried this on a 2016 Camaro with a Bose audio system, the receiver only has a digital output so you can only use the amplifier's speaker outputs. The problem is that the factory amplifier mutes the output of the speaker connected to the module when it is turned on, so the module will not turn on with the remote control and you will have no sound on the speaker. I tried disconnecting the speaker so only the module was connected to the factory amp output but I had the same result, I tried different speakers just to be sure but got the same results. If you connect the cable while the amplifier is already on, the module will pick up the speaker signal and activate the remote control cable correctly, but after turning the amplifier off and on again, the speaker output will be disabled and therefore the module will not turn on. remote control never again. It seems to me that the module triggers some kind of protection in the factory amplifier, which is very disappointing.
